Taman Kurnia Jaya in Kota Bahru, Kelantan recorded 3 Double Storey Semi-D properties sub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M400K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M189.

This area contains both residential and commercial properties. View 23 residential properties or 2 commercial properties separately for more focused analysis.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M400K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M368K to RM434K, and a typical market range of RM368K to RM450K.

Within the Double Storey Semi-D category, 1 - 1 1/2 storey terraced dominated the market, with high diversity across multiple property types.

The median PSF stands at RM189, with core pricing between RM155 and RM223. Market pricing typically extends from RM145.89 to RM231.89, reflecting moderate variation in unit pricing. The spread of RM86.00 (IQR) and deviation of RM34 (MAD) suggest moderate price variations reflecting different property features.
